How many questions are on the Ohio temp test?

Applicants must pass both the knowledge test and vision screening to obtain a temporary instruction permit identification card (TIPIC). The knowledge test is 40 multiple-choice questions about motor vehicle regulations and traffic signs. Applicants must answer 75 percent of the questions correctly to pass.

How do I pass my Ohio temps test?

Number of questions: 40 Correct answers to pass: 30 Passing score: 75% Minimum age to apply: 15 1⁄2

How much does it cost to get your temps in Ohio?

Before you can get an official, all-out drivers license you have to get a temporary instruction permit identification card (TIPIC). To get a temporary instruction permit you have to pass the knowledge test, take a vision test and pay the $23.50 fee .

How many times can you fail your driver’s test in Ohio?

If you fail the test, you will have to wait at least 7 days before retaking it. If you fail only one part of the test (maneuverability or driving) and pass the other, you will have to retake only the one you failed. If you fail 4 times, you will be required to wait 6 months before retesting.

Can I use my backup camera on my driver’s test Ohio?

You cannot use a backup camera on your test , so don’t rely on this. We’ve seen many people get points off for not actually turning and looking. Signal and turn: get into the proper lane and signal your turn for the last *200 feet*. Right and left turns will be on your test.
